Cristiano Ronaldo confirms baby no 4 is on the way




    Related image
    Cristiano Ronaldo has officially confirmed that his girlfriend, Georgina Rodriguez is pregnant with their first child together.
    When asked by Spanish website, El Mundo if he is looking forward to the baby on the way, the 32-year-old replied in Spanish: “Yes, very.”
    The confirmation comes after Cristiano welcomed twins, Eva and Mateo, via a surrogate in June. The Real Madrid player announced their birth with a photo of the newborn babies on Instagram.

    Following the birth of the twins reports speculated that Georgina Rodriguez was pregnant with Cristiano’s fourth child.
    The soccer pro also has 7-year-old son Cristiano Ronaldo Jr, who was also born via a surrogate.
